CHAPTER 2 PRODUCT DESCRIPTION
General characteristics
The DMP248 transmitter is a microprocessor-based instrument for the
measurement of dewpoint temperature in low humidities. The
transmitter measures other quantities as well: relative humidity,
temperature and ppm concentration (dry). When the dewpoint
temperature is below 0 °C, the transmitter calculates the frostpoint
instead of the dewpoint. The dewpoint output can be scaled freely, for
example, dewpoint -40...+20 °C can be set to correspond to 0...1 V.
The DMP248 transmitter has two analogue outputs and can be
connected to a serial bus via the RS 232C interface or optionally
through an RS 485/422 serial module or a current loop module.
The transmitter can be configured in many ways. It can have either a
blank cover or a cover with a local display and keypad with which the
user can operate the transmitter. The power supply voltage can be se-
lected from three alternatives (24 VDC/VAC, 115 VAC, 230 VAC).
Two analogue output signals are selected from the measured
quantities; the signals can be scaled and the measurement ranges
changed within certain limits. The transmitter can be supplied with
two, five or ten metre sensor head cable. The alarm output option
enables two separate alarms that can be freely set by user.
Options
Alarm output 2 relays 8A/230V SPCO relays
Power supply 24 VDC (VAC) (standard), 115/230 VAC
Serial interface RS 232C (standard), RS 485/422, current loop
Display cover cover with or without local display & keypad
Cable length 2, 5 or 10 metres
